The time it takes to have feelings again after a trauma can vary significantly from person to person. There is no fixed timeline for emotional recovery, and it's essential to remember that healing is a highly individualized process.

For some individuals, they may begin to experience emotions and feelings relatively quickly after a traumatic event, while others may take much longer. Some factors that can influence the healing timeline include:

  1. Severity of the Trauma: The more severe the trauma, the more time it may take to process and recover from the emotional impact.

  2. Type of Trauma: Different types of trauma can have varying effects on emotions. Some individuals may feel numb or disconnected for an extended period, while others might experience intense emotions from the start.

  3. Previous Life Experiences: Past experiences, including previous traumas, can influence how someone responds to a new traumatic event.

  4. Support System: Having a strong support system of understanding and caring individuals can positively impact the healing process.

  5. Coping Mechanisms: How an individual copes with trauma can affect the emotional recovery. Healthy coping strategies, such as seeking therapy, can facilitate healing, while unhealthy coping mechanisms may prolong emotional numbness.

  6. Resilience: Resilience varies from person to person and can play a role in how someone bounces back from trauma.

If someone has been experiencing emotional numbness and a lack of feelings for an extended period, such as one year, it may be a sign that professional help is needed. Consulting with a mental health professional, such as a therapist or counselor, can be beneficial in understanding and addressing the underlying reasons for the emotional numbness and developing strategies to move forward.

It's important to remember that healing from trauma takes time and patience, and there is no "normal" or "expected" timeline for recovery. Everyone's journey is unique, and seeking support from professionals and loved ones can make a significant difference in the healing process.
